Lombardi’s an Italian oasis and more
Fairport, N.Y. — It’s a gourmet, but also a gift shop. So, what is Lombardi’s, exactly? The store is overflowing with food and kitchen accessories to serve more than one purpose.
“We can feed you and set your table,” said co-owner Mary Lombardi, who runs shop with brother Anthony. Their brother John, who runs his own store in Syracuse, also helps operate both locations.
Before the eight Lombardi children and their parents came to the U.S. in 1955, they grew up with the sights and smells of their father’s grocery store in Italy.
As adults, the siblings continued this tradition of food and family-run business by starting their own.
“We love the business because we grew up in it,” said Mary.
She first opened Lombardi’s in the village of Fairport in 1985, and was later joined by Anthony. At the time, the store was a small gourmet imports shop that was half the size of its current location.
